Is the processor socket 939 or AM2?
If you've already built it, I give it a 95/100. If you haven't already built it, get a socket AM2 mobo & proc so you can upgrade in the future. The socket 939 is being phazed out and will be getting harder to find in the next couple of years, making upgrading a very limited, if not impossible proposition. Socket AM2 is projected to be around for at least another 18 to 24 months and will see you through to quad core processors.
